Prague - Spanish Synagogue

The Spanish Synagogue, part of the Museum of the Jewish Quarter, focuses on the history of the 18th, 19th, and 20th Centuries. The building itself is quite spectacular. Built in the last half of the 19th Century, the interior features a dome ornately painted in neo-Moorish style. The photo collection on display offers a glimpse into Jewish life and the sights of Josefov in the 19th Century.
